Full-Time House Manager job (M/F) in Paris, France

Paris

Job Description

A private high-end residence in Paris is seeking an experienced bilingual French–English House Manager (M/F) to take full responsibility for the day-to-day management of the household and to act as the primary point of contact for the family.

This role is suited to a hands-on, proactive, and highly organised professional capable of working alongside domestic staff, coordinating contractors, and ensuring the property operates seamlessly at all times. The successful candidate will demonstrate strong leadership, meticulous attention to detail, and a constant focus on service quality, presentation, and client satisfaction.

This is a live-in, permanent full-time position (CDI), available immediately.

Responsibilities

Household & Property Management

  • Assume full responsibility for the daily operations, presentation, and smooth functioning of the residence.
  • Maintain customised service standards in line with the Principal’s expectations.
  • Ensure the property is permanently maintained to a high standard and always ready to receive the family or guests.
  • Anticipate needs, respond to special requests, and manage ad-hoc tasks as required.

Staff & Operations Coordination

  • Manage, organise, and supervise all household staff, providing hands-on support when needed.
  • Coordinate closely with assistants, butlers, chefs, waitstaff, drivers, nannies, security, and family office representatives.
  • Prepare and implement cleaning schedules for housekeeping teams.
  • Inspect completed work and ensure consistent adherence to quality standards.
  • Oversee the upkeep of staff quarters.

Technical Systems & Maintenance

  • Supervise and monitor all property systems, including:

    • Security systems

    • Building Management Systems (BMS)

    • Lighting and window treatments

    • HVAC and climate control systems

  • Work closely with maintenance engineers and contractors to ensure optimal functioning at all times.
  • Conduct regular inspections and prepare periodic reports on property condition.
  • Liaise directly with contractors and immediately report or investigate any technical, security, or maintenance issues.
  • Ensure full knowledge and correct operation of all equipment within the residence.

Housekeeping, Presentation & Care of Assets

  • Maintain exceptional standards of cleanliness and presentation throughout all areas of the home.
  • Ensure meticulous care of furnishings, artwork, antiques, and collectibles.
  • Oversee deep-cleaning schedules for bedrooms, corridors, and bathrooms, including full setup of amenities.
  • Monitor preventative measures during periods of absence (e.g. running taps, limescale prevention).
  • Supervise laundry operations, including washing, ironing, storage, and separation of family and staff items.
  • Ensure kitchens, laundry rooms, spa areas, gym, plunge pools, sauna, and steam rooms are maintained to the highest standards.

Guest Services & Concierge

  • Provide concierge-level support for visiting guests, including transportation and leisure arrangements.
  • Coordinate packing and unpacking for Principals and guests.
  • Ensure all rooms are inspected before and during stays to meet expected standards.

Inventory & Financial Management

  • Manage household inventories, manuals, and consumable stock levels.
  • Coordinate grocery and supply purchasing.
  • Prepare and review household budgets, invoices, and financial records.
  • Carry out monthly expense reporting, including credit card reconciliations.
  • Prepare accounting summaries following property visits.
  • Manage petty cash responsibly.

Job Requirements

  • Minimum 5 years’ experience in a similar House Manager role within private residences.
  • Absolute discretion, integrity, and confidentiality.
  • Dynamic, proactive, and highly flexible.
  • Strong leadership and team-management skills.
  • Forward-thinking with strong anticipation and problem-solving abilities.
  • Self-starter with the ability to work autonomously and collaboratively.
  • Excellent organisational and multitasking skills.
  • Strong familiarity with home automation systems (including Lutron) and MS Office.
  • Ability to perform under pressure in a fast-paced environment while maintaining professionalism.
  • Fluent in French and English.
  • Strong knowledge of French working processes.

Working Conditions

  • Accommodation: Live-in
  • Schedule:
    Outside family visits: Monday to Friday, 9:00 a.m. – 5:30 p.m. (1-hour lunch break)
    During family presence (2–3 months per year): increased flexibility required
  • Location: Paris, France
  • Start date: As soon as possible
  • Trial period: 6 months

Salary

From €5,770 gross per month, depending on experience
